More taxi stands to take vacant cabs off traffic

TAXI stands will be set up in busy areas in downtown Shanghai to improve taxi services, road efficiency and urban environment as well, the local transport authority said today.

A pilot program will be under way in Huangpu and Jing?ˉan districts and it will be gradually introduced to other districts, officials said.

Taxi stands, a queue area where taxis line up to wait for passengers, will be set up in high-traffic locations like Metro stations. Taxis will be allowed to park inside the stations to wait for customers.

They will be much larger in size than existing taxi stands and may have assistants to keep order and help passengers, the officials said.

The city?ˉs number of taxi stands plunged from a peak of 1,000 to just about 70 today due to bad locations and people?ˉs habit to flag down cabs anywhere they are. The officials believe the new scheme will enable cabbies to find more customers and wait legally at Metro stations.
